相关文章

【项目总结三】:制作简单的SLG城池位置面板

这个小工具说白了就是得到大地图每个城池的位置然后方便在位置上生成相应的响应物体,为什么不用个表存所有的位置?你们公司的策划有这么费心费力做这样的事么?对的其实各种编辑器大多是给策划用的,看下记不记录下项目的技能编辑器…

Unity基础UGUI学习

使用 UGUI来开发UI,离不开Canvas组件,所有的 UI 元素,一般都是放在包含 Canvas 组件的节点。 Canvas组件都有那些属性? RenderMode: 渲染模式,大概有三种: Screen Space - Overlay&#xff1…

Unity UGUI(四)性能优化

文章目录 一、基础概念二、UI Batching常见的打断合批的原因:调试工具合批优化策略 三、UI Rebuild源码分析1. Rebuild的执行过程2. UI是怎么加入重建队列的3. Rebuild具体做了些什么3.1 图形重建过程:3.2 布局重建过程: UI重建优化策略 四、…

Unity UGUI Image 实现技能冷却效果

首先创建一个Image,将技能Sprite放到Source Image: 在Image下边创建一个子Image,选择下图中的Knob,并修改透明度以及颜色: 将子Image的Image Type选择为Filled Image Type: Simple 默认,在控件区域内完全显示一张图片 Slice的 切片,九宫格应用,需要图片做过九宫…

UGUI性能优化学习笔记(三)图片和图集

一、图片 1.1 纹理压缩 虽然我们可以将JPG、PNG之类的格式导入Unity作为纹理的源文件,但实际上,在导入Unity后,会自动对其进行纹理压缩。 为什么要进行纹理压缩? 每像素位数 (bpp) 表示单个纹理像素所需的存储量。bpp 值越低的…

Unity雷达图

多边形雷达图样板 Unity雷达图 Leida 在游戏开发中,雷达图可以为用户提供直观的数据分布情况,通过多边形的圆周来表示各种属性的分布情况,简单明了。本文将介绍如何使用 Unity UI 来构建一个基本的雷达图,并解析其实现原理。 首先…

UGUI学习笔记(十)自制雷达图

一、效果展示 二、实现过程 2.1 准备工作 首先导入一张雷达图的背景图,将其挂载到「Image」上添加到场景中,命名为「RadarBg」。 在「RadarBg」下添加一个空的子物体,命名为「RadarChart」并挂载同名脚本。它用来展示雷达图上层的数据信息…

BGP基础内容和简单配置

BGP基础 BGP的基本介绍BGP的特点BGP的邻居关系和邻居状态机制BGP消息数据包BGP的基本配置 一、BGP的基本介绍 使用范围:BGP范围,在AS之间使用的协议,属于外部网关协议 协议的特点(算法):路径矢量型&#…

UG制图-全剖和阶梯剖

当机件的内部形状较复杂时,视图上将出现许多虚线,不便于看图和标注尺寸 解决方法就是使用剖视图 剖视图的形成:假想用一个剖切面将机件剖开,移去剖切面和观察者之间的部分,将其余部分向投影面投射,并在剖切…

UGUI六大组件之RectTransform

RectTransform 矩形变化 1、Anchors锚点 用于分辨率自适应 例:要让一个UI元素一直在左上角显示,则四个值都放在左上角 点击图标可以快捷设置锚点位置 2、Pivot轴心点 影响分辨率自适应时锚点边(点)到轴心点对应的点&#xff0c…

Unity用Shader实现UGU i图片边缘选中高亮

工程demo地址:https://download.csdn.net/download/lq1340817945/85602983 先来个效果图 处理前后效果对比 shader脚本 // Upgrade NOTE: replaced mul(UNITY_MATRIX_MVP,*) with UnityObjectToClipPos(*)Shader "Unlit/ImgOutInlight" {Properties{_MainTex(&quo…

探索uGUI:Unity用户界面的开源宝藏

探索uGUI:Unity用户界面的开源宝藏 uGUI Source code for the Unity UI system. 项目地址: https://gitcode.com/gh_mirrors/ugu/uGUI 项目介绍 uGUI(Unity Graphical User Interface)是Unity引擎中广泛使用的用户界面系统。它提供了…

Unity UI (uGUI) 开源项目使用教程

Unity UI (uGUI) 开源项目使用教程 项目地址:https://gitcode.com/gh_mirrors/ugu/uGUI 1. 项目目录结构及介绍 uGUI 项目的目录结构如下: uGUI/ ├── UnityEditor/ │ └── UI/ ├── UnityEngine/ │ ├── UI/ │ └── UI-Editor/ ├── lib/…

mysql is null 性能_「isnull」MySql数据库的优化-MySql中is NULL、ISNULL()和IFNULL()运行速度的比较 - seo实验室...

isnull 在查询过程中,我们经常用到非空和is null的查询,为了更高效的查询,我们应该知道那种方法更快。 在上一篇中,我们已经添加了一些数据。根据这些数据我们就可以来做一些验证。 第一步,is NULL要比ISNULL()的比较 …

Error setting non null for parameter #2 with JdbcType null

可能是mybatis识别到多个地方要传值,但是实际传进去的之后一个,那个没被注释的,所以报不应该传空值而传空值。

mysql判断是否为null_MySQL如何判断字段是否为null

相信很多用了MySQL很久的人,对这两个字段属性的概念还不是很清楚,一般会有以下疑问: 我字段类型是not null,为什么我可以插入空值 为什么not null的效率比null高 判断字段不为空的时候,到底要 select * from table whe…

Kotlin 中的 null safety

在编程语言中空引用(Null Reference)一直是一个不太好的概念。空引用带来了一系列的麻烦,在 2016 年的 QCon 中 Tony Hoare 博士将空引用称作十亿美元的错误。 本次主要介绍一些常见的处理 null 的方式,特别是 kotlin 中的方案&a…

MySQL 对null 值的特殊处理

需求 需要将不再有效范围内的所有数据都删除,所以用not in (有效list)去实现,但是发现库里,这一列为null的值并没有删除,突然想到是不是跟 anull 不能生效一样,not in 对null不生效,也需要特殊处理。 解决 …

MySQL索引对NULL值的处理

# 索引不会包含有NULL值的列 只要列中包含有NULL值都将不会被包含在索引中,复合索引中只要有一列含有NULL值,那么这一列对于此复合索引就是无效的。所以我们在数据库设计时不要让字段的默认值为NULL。 在很多库表设计规范、某某军规的文章中&#xff0c…

java list null吗_判断List集合为空还是null的正确打开方式

red hat enterprise linux 8到图书 129.9元 (需用券) 去购买 > 事故场景还原 最近在写一个项目的时候遇到一个这样一个问题,我简单的还原一下场景,这是模拟一个简单的管理系统 ① 一张简单的客户表 CREATE TABLE customer( id INT(11) NOT NULL AUTO_…